MOS extends a warranty to MOSCONI products for 24 months from the date of the original purchase as
declared in the appropriate box and in the original purchase receipt. Enclose the dated purchase receipt
when sending the product for return or repair to the authorized dealer.
The serial number of this certificate must correspond to the one stamped on the returned product.
MOS is not responsible for damages or injury caused by improper installation or operation of the product.
